Residential District
The RS-110 District is intended to provide for the development of single-family detached homes on moderate-sized lots which are served by public water and sewer systems. The provisions that regulate this land use district provides for the development of residential neighborhoods in a medium-density urban development environment. This district should be protected from conflicting land uses. The County should strive to promote an average net density of 2.5 to 3.5 dwelling units per acre community-wide in the RS-110 district.
